Introduction
The BDS Floorball CCA started in 2008 and has grown in size and strength since. There are now close to 90 girls and boys, representing the school in the B and C divisions.
Our players train at least two or three times a week. Floorball training follows a structured programme comprising warm-ups, stickwork, footwork, and match play. Through these sessions, students acquire fundamental skills and a sound understanding of the rules, while also cultivating teamwork, communication, resilience, discipline, and leadership.

Achievements
2026 National School Games Floorball Competition
C Division League 2 Boys – 2nd Round (on-going)
C Division League 1 Girls – 2nd Round (on-going)
B Division Boys – National Top 8 (Quarter Finals)
B Division Girls – National Top 16 (2nd Round)
2025 National School Games Floorball Competition
C Division League 1 Boys – Top 16 2nd Round
C Division League 2 Girls – Champion
B Division Boys – National Top 8 (Quarter Finals)
B Division Girls – National Top 16 (2nd Round)
2024 National School Games Floorball Competition
C Division Boys – Top 16 2nd Round
C Division Girls – National Top 8 (Quarter Finals)
B Division Boys – National Top 8 (Quarter Finals)
B Division Girls – National Top 8 (Quarter Finals)
